What is Nano Banana Pro API - Kie.ai?
Nano Banana Pro API on Kie.ai gives developers API access to Google DeepMind's Nano Banana Pro image model (Gemini 3.0 Pro Image) for text-to-image and image-to-image workflows. Kie.ai hosts the model behind a developer dashboard with a playground, API keys, usage logs, and documentation so teams can test prompts and ship integrations without running their own GPU stack.
The model targets sharper 2K output with intelligent 4K scaling, stronger text rendering inside images, and more stable character consistency than the earlier Nano Banana generation. Kie.ai positions the endpoint for production pipelines that need predictable visual quality across marketing assets, storyboards, product shots, and localized creative variants.
Developers call the API with a text prompt and optional reference images (up to eight JPEG, PNG, or WEBP files at 30MB each), then choose aspect ratio, resolution (1K, 2K, or 4K), and output format (PNG or JPG). A built-in playground mirrors runtime behavior before you wire REST or SDK calls into your app.
Kie.ai runs on a pay-as-you-go credit balance with per-image rates published on the product page, plus request logs, quota monitoring, and 24/7 support for production deployments.

What is Stable Cascade?
Stable Cascade is a text-to-image diffusion model from Stability AI, built on the Wurstchen architecture. It uses a three-stage pipeline (Stages A, B, and C) that compresses images into a 24x24 latent space before generating high-resolution output, making training and inference far cheaper than standard Stable Diffusion models.
The modular design separates text-conditional generation (Stage C) from pixel decoding (Stages A and B). That split lets you fine-tune Stage C alone for ControlNet, LoRA, and custom training workflows without retraining the full stack. Stability AI released training, finetuning, ControlNet, and LoRA scripts alongside inference code on GitHub.
Stable Cascade targets researchers, ML engineers, and artists who want efficient image generation on consumer hardware. It supports text-to-image, image variations via CLIP embeddings, and image-to-image generation. Model weights are on Hugging Face and run through the diffusers library.

Stable Cascade Top Features
Three-stage cascade compresses 1024x1024 images down to 24x24 latents
Stage C fine-tuning runs separately from the decoder for cheaper custom training
Ships with ControlNet support for inpainting, Canny edge, and 2x super resolution
LoRA training lets you add custom tokens and fine-tune the text-conditional model
Image variations work by feeding CLIP embeddings back into the generation pipeline
Gradio app included for local inference without writing your own UI
